    4 General Inf or mation About Color Everybody has an idea of what hue an object has, f or example, an apple is red, a lemon is yello w , and the sky is blue. Hue is the tint by which the color of an object is classied as red, yello w , blue, etc. Brightness is the degree of lightness in a color , as compared with another color , which makes it a[...]

    10 ( C M Y BK color adjustment) “Color Balance” P arameter BK 200% 100% 0% By mixing the four toner colors ( yellow , magenta , and cyan in addition to b lack) in a full-color copy , the colors of the document can be reproduced. Changing the amount of each color of toner enables the tints in the cop y to be nely adjusted. Each color can be a[...]
